Nakajima rues final lap overtake

Williams 2008 F1 carKazuki Nakajima is sorry to that he lost seventh place to Jarno Trulli on the final lap of the British Grand Prix, however he is pleased that it was the fourth time he has finished in the points this season.

“It was good to score a point again,” Nakajima explained. “But it was a shame to lose seventh place to Jarno on the last lap.

“His tyres were in a better condition than mine though, and he was just a bit quicker than me in the final laps when the track was drying out.

“It was enjoyable out there today, although a little hard to control the car in the opening and closing stages. The team made a really good decision to put me on the extreme wets at just the right time and so I was able to manage the car well in such wet conditions,
